Ingredients for Squash And Zucchini Soup
The ingredient list for this Squash And Zucchini Soup is simple and easy to find. Here are the ingredients you will need:
- avocado oil
- onion
- garlic
- zucchini squash
- yellow squash
- red bell pepper
- cannellini beans
- diced tomatoes
- vegetable broth
- dried rosemary
- dried parsley
- paprika
- sea salt
- pepper

How to Customize Squash And Zucchini Soup
This recipe for Squash And Zucchini Soup is highly customizable. Here are some ideas to personalize the soup according to your taste:
You can incorporate your favorite vegetables such as cauliflower, broccoli, carrot, sweet potatoes, or celery.
Instead of cannellini beans, you can use black beans, kidney beans, white beans, or garbanzo beans.
To add protein, you can include bacon, chicken, or shrimp.
If you don’t have diced tomatoes, you can omit them.
Chicken broth or chicken stock can be used instead of vegetable broth.
If you have fresh herbs like parsley, oregano, or rosemary, you can add them for extra flavor.
For a creamy texture, you can add heavy cream or full-fat canned coconut milk.
You can also replace the dried herbs with Italian seasoning and add cayenne pepper or red pepper flakes for a spicy kick.

Cooking Steps for Squash And Zucchini Soup
Follow these simple cooking steps to make Squash And Zucchini Soup:
- Heat avocado oil in a large pot or Dutch oven.
- Add onion and sauté until translucent.
- Add red bell pepper and garlic and continue cooking until fragrant.
- Add zucchini, yellow squash, rosemary, parsley, and paprika and sauté for a few more minutes.
- Add cannellini beans, diced tomatoes, and vegetable stock.
- Cover the pot and bring the soup to a boil, then reduce the heat and cook until the zucchini is soft.
-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
- Serve the soup with rustic bread.
- Garnish with parmesan cheese, lemon juice, olive oil, or sour cream if desired.

Storing and Serving Squash And Zucchini Soup
Squash And Zucchini Soup is a versatile dish that can be enjoyed for several days. To store the soup, transfer it to an airtight container and place it in the refrigerator. The soup can be stored for up to 7 days, allowing you to enjoy it for multiple meals throughout the week.
When it’s time to serve the Squash And Zucchini Soup, it’s best to serve it hot. Heat the soup on the stovetop or in the microwave until it reaches your desired temperature.
To enhance the flavors and presentation of the soup, consider serving it with some accompaniments. One popular option is rustic bread, which pairs well with the creamy texture of the soup. You can also garnish the soup with grated Parmesan cheese for an added burst of flavor. For a fresh and tangy kick, drizzle some fresh lemon juice or olive oil over the soup. If you prefer a touch of richness, adding a dollop of sour cream can be a delicious addition. 1. Low-Carb Zucchini Noodle Soup
This low-carb zucchini noodle soup is perfect for those watching their carbohydrate intake. Made with spiralized zucchini noodles, flavorful broth, and a medley of vegetables, it’s a light and satisfying option for a nutritious meal.
Ingredients | Instructions |
---|---|
– Zucchini noodles – Vegetable broth – Carrots – Celery – Onion – Garlic – Fresh herbs (such as thyme and rosemary) – Salt and pepper to taste |
– In a large pot, sauté the onion and garlic until fragrant. – Add the carrots, celery, and zucchini noodles, and cook for a few minutes. – Pour in the vegetable broth and add the fresh herbs. – Simmer until the vegetables are tender and the flavors have melded together. – Season with salt and pepper to taste. – Serve hot and enjoy! |
2. Italian Sausage and Zucchini Soup
If you’re a fan of hearty and flavorful soups, this Italian sausage and zucchini soup is a must-try. Packed with savory Italian sausage, tender zucchini, and aromatic herbs, it’s a comforting bowl of goodness that will satisfy your cravings.
Ingredients | Instructions |
---|---|
– Italian sausage – Zucchini – Onion – Garlic – Canned diced tomatoes – Chicken broth – Italian herbs (such as basil, oregano, and thyme) – Salt and pepper to taste |
– In a large pot, cook the Italian sausage until browned. – Add the onion and garlic, and sauté until translucent. – Stir in the zucchini, diced tomatoes, and chicken broth. – Season with Italian herbs, salt, and pepper. – Simmer for about 20 minutes, or until the zucchini is tender. – Ladle into bowls and serve hot. |
3. White Bean Soup with Zucchini
For a protein-packed option, try this white bean soup with zucchini. The creamy beans, tender zucchini, and aromatic herbs create a comforting and nutritious dish that will keep you feeling satisfied.
Ingredients | Instructions |
---|---|
– Canned white beans – Zucchini – Onion – Garlic – Vegetable broth – Fresh rosemary – Parmesan cheese – Salt and pepper to taste |
– In a large pot, sauté the onion and garlic until fragrant. – Add the zucchini and cook for a few minutes. – Pour in the vegetable broth and add the white beans and fresh rosemary. – Simmer until the zucchini is tender and the flavors have melded together. – Season with salt and pepper to taste. – Serve the soup topped with grated Parmesan cheese. – Enjoy! |
